Q.

laser treatment

can laser treatment be used for people needing glasses to read and close up work

By john h on 31st Aug 2010

A.

If you only need glasses for reading then laser eye surgery is still a possibility using either monovision or blended vision laser eye surgery techniques. Alternatively there is a non laser technique called CK Treatment but this typically only lasts around 3 years. You should go for a laser eye surgery consultation to see if you are suitable.
